Why do you think a larger legislative majority is required to override a presidential veto than to p a bill?

It's part of the checks and balances system of the US. If Congress pes a bill, the President can check their power by vetoing. In the same fashion, if the bill is actually a really good one, then Congress should be able to work up a 2/3 majority in each house, thus checking the President's power.
